Transaction 3cc2d71491a18c240358cfda0991644068f0af339dac52d34d8117239e2ca3e4

1 Input
2 Outputs
  • 3cc2d71491a18c240358cfda0991644068f0af339dac52d34d8117239e2ca3e4:0
  • value  1919111
    address  1NG7cKwzYNHDf9TFPXA93wPT93RU89n9Kw
  • 3cc2d71491a18c240358cfda0991644068f0af339dac52d34d8117239e2ca3e4:1
  • value  8532294
    address  36LkKL4baX24LpFc1mm3ujHpwphaL7Ap3S